iOS Developer


Kraków |


Software Development |

For one of our Silicon Valley customers, we are helping to create a set of various applications for capturing very high quality 3D face scans and interactive reviewing of 3D face with rotation and zoom. Each application provides rich and advanced capabilities for users to operate on a captured 3D face: mesh editing, adding other 3D models, 3D face exporting, integration with 3rd party apps, etc. You will be using the latest Apple technologies like Swift Package Manager, SwiftUI and Combine.


Responsibilities


  • Develop advanced applications for the iOS platform
  • Participate in application architecture design and development
  • Maintain the highest quality standards
  • Participate in meetings with client/product owner
  • Analysis of business needs and transforming them into product requirements

Requirements


  • Experience with designing and building complex iOS applications using Swift
  • Practical knowledge of MVC and MVVM architectural patterns
  • Good knowledge about Apple release process and UI/UX standards
  • Experience with RESTful APIs to connect app with back-end services
  • Experience with modern development tools (Xcode, Git, CI/CD, code review tools)
  • Very good command of English (both written and spoken)
  • Self-reliance
  • Good communication skills, openness

Nice to have


  • SceneKit or other 3D graphics engine
  • Swift Package Manager
  • CI/CD using Azure Pipelines
  • Knowledge of Objective C/C++ and interoperability with Swift

Salary


9000 - 15000 PLN


10500 - 17500 PLN


apply now

Your benefits on this position



Cafeteria MyBenefit



Comfortable workstation



Integration activities & trips



Language lessons



Learning opportunities



Lunch&Learn



Private medical care



Sport activities



Position is held by



Feel that you fit right in?


apply now